2919794 Venice, pasted in to Thomas Moodys Journal of a tour through Switzerland and Italy, 1822 (w/c on paper) by Sleap, Joseph Axe (1808-59); The University of St. Andrews, Scotland, UK; (add.info.: View of the Quay and Palace of the Doge); eUniversity of St. Andrews Library; English, out of copyright

This print captures the essence of Venice, pasted into Thomas Moody's journal of a tour through Switzerland and Italy in 1822. The image showcases a stunning view of the Quay and Palace of the Doge, transporting us to this enchanting Italian city. The composition is filled with an array of ships and boats gracefully floating on the tranquil waters. The quay is adorned with majestic pillars that exude elegance and architectural grandeur. Each column stands tall, reflecting Venetian craftsmanship at its finest. As we delve deeper into this visual masterpiece, we are drawn to the figures scattered throughout the scene. They add life to the picture, giving us a glimpse into daily life in Venice during that era. It's as if time has stood still within these pages. The intricate details captured by Joseph Axe Sleap bring forth a sense of wanderlust and curiosity about this iconic destination. From the ducal palace to St Mark's Square, every element tells a story steeped in history and culture.
